Role Overview
We are seeking enthusiastic and responsible Freelance Journey Mentors to lead and manage 2–4 day domestic school journeys across India. You will be the face of EdTerra on-ground—ensuring smooth operations, student safety, and an enriching experience for all participants.
Key Responsibilities
👥 Group Leadership & Management
- Lead a group of ~40 students and teachers on domestic tours.
- Represent EdTerra on-ground and ensure a smooth journey experience.
- Coordinate with the internal operations team and school staff before and during the journey.
- Maintain proactive communication for updates, emergencies, and daily progress.
- Manage all logistics including travel, accommodation, meals, and activities.
- Follow the itinerary and ensure vendors deliver quality and timely services.
- Ensure safety and well-being of all students at all times.
- Handle medical, behavioral, or emergency situations responsibly.
- Foster a respectful, positive, and engaging journey atmosphere.
- Submit journey reports, student feedback, and incident documentation as per company protocols.
